Forza Horizon 6 Releases Zoomed Out Image of Full Japan Map — and Fans Are Trying to Work Out Just How Big It Is

As players start revving up for Forza Horizon 6 next month, developer Playground Games has shared our best look yet at its full Japanese map.

"This is Horizon Japan!

From the iconic downtown streets of Tokyo City all the way to the snowy Japanese Alps, Forza Horizon 6 introduces our most dense and vertical map yet," the team teased on social media alongside a distant but detailed map of the upcoming racing game.

Fans have, of course, been busy zooming in to get a feel for the circuit, pointing out "fun" but devilishly difficult areas, with some expressing that it seems a little "small," particularly the city itself.

That said, we don't have any kind of scale here, so it's impossible to know exactly how it'll size up to its predecessors.

We also get to see Mt.

Akina, the Nikko or Tsukuba circuit (no one's entirely sure which one it is!), and some really densely packed, intricate roads, plus a "circular" highway that appears to encircle the entire map.
